Canva

Canva is a web-based graphic design platform that enables users to create a wide range of visual content, including presentations, social media graphics, posters, documents, and more. It offers a user-friendly interface, drag-and-drop functionality, and a vast library of templates and design elements.

Cons

Limited features on free version

Less functionality than full professional design tools

Can feel restrictive for advanced users

Must pay to access some templates and assets

Exports can have lower resolution than originals

Content Stadium

Content Stadium is a content creation and collaboration platform that allows teams to plan, create, review, and publish content in one place. It features intuitive workflows, robust permissions, customizable templates, and integration with other platforms.

Cons

Can have a steep learning curve

Might be overkill for small teams

Limitations with free plan

Potentially high cost for large teams
